I thought that  a peal of triples had to be 1 (or 2...) complete extents.
Has that requirement now been changed?

On the subject of sub 5040 peals of triples, I think that there is one of
Grandsire Triples in an old book on ringing, maybe Thackrah or Hubbard.
The composer used a Holt's single to get there.

The possibility was also considered by Richard Pullin with Tottenham Bob
Triples (which also has a two lead bob course)
